Stichtite Specifications & Characteristics

Stichtite is a hydrated chromium magnesium carbonate mineral. The mineral’s formula may be written as Mg6Cr3+2(OH)16[CO3]·4H2O or Mg6Cr2(CO3)(OH)16·4H2O. Iron is a common impurity. Stichtite is often found mixed with chromite, serpentine, or both. 

The minerals woodallite and barbertonite are similar to stichtite in both composition and appearance. Woodallite is slightly less dense than stichtite and barbertonite has higher refractive indices than stichtite. 

The stichtite mineral itself is very soft, only slightly harder than talc. Like talc, it feels greasy to touch. However, stichtite has a flexible but inelastic tenacity (a measure of mineral resistance to stress or pressure), meaning it can be bent but stays in the new, bent form afterwards. In contrast, talc has a sectile tenacity, so it will break off into thin sheets or flakes. 

In terms of its crystal habit, stichtite minerals typically form as massive aggregates of plates or fibers. It can also form as compact masses. This is unusual for carbonate minerals, which mostly occur as well-formed crystals. 

Listed below are stichtite’s mineral properties:

  • Mohs hardness: 1.5-2.5

  • Color: Shades of purple to pink; Commonly found with green and/or black inclusions

  • Crystal structure: Hexagonal (trigonal)

  • Luster: Waxy, greasy, or pearly

  • Transparency: Translucent to opaque

  • Refractive index: 1.516-1.545

  • Density: 2.11-2.16; South African specimens - up to 2.22

  • Cleavage: Perfect on [0001]

  • Fracture: Uneven/irregular or flaky

  • Streak: White to lilac

  • Luminescence: None

  • Pleochroism: Present - dark rose-pink/light rose-pink to lilac or light to dark red

  • Birefringence: 0.024-0.028

Types of Stichtite

The primary type of stichtite is a rock containing stichtite and serpentine. Mineralogists usually just call this rock “stichtite in serpentine,” but a well-known trade name is “Atlantisite.” 

It should be noted that the trade name “Atlantisite” is registered to Gerald Pauley for material from Stichtite Hill in Tasmania. 

What does Atlantisite look like? Overall, the stone’s dominant hues are green (from serpentine) and purple (from stichtite). The shade of green varies from pastel to dark ivy, and the often-dark purple may appear as veins, knots, or spots. Usually, chromite and magnetite are also present, adding black to the mix. 

Another lesser-known type is Bouazzerite, a term used by Tasmanian miners for iron-rich stichtite. However, “bouazzerite” also refers to a different green mineral with the formula Bi6(Mg,Co)11Fe3+14(AsO4)18(OH)4O12·86H2O.

Stichtite vs. Similar Gems

Stichtite can be easily confused with purpurite, sugilite, and charoite. In fact, those three gems are commonly mixed up with each other. But besides being purple, each gem is completely different.

purpurite vs stichtite gemstonePictured above: Purpurite

Stichtite vs. Purpurite

Purpurite is a manganese phosphate mineral. It has a generally darker and broader color range than stichtite, including brownish black, violet, purple, or dark red. Stichtite can be deep-colored, but it's generally lighter. Purpurite’s crystal system is also orthorhombic, while stichtite is hexagonal. 

Plus, purpurite is found in igneous pegmatites, while stichtite is mostly found in metamorphic serpentinites. 

sugilite vs stichtite gemstonePictured above: Sugilite

Stichtite vs. Sugilite

Sugilite is a rare, complex mineral with the formula KNa₂(Fe,Mn,Al)₂Li₃Si₁₂O₃₀. Besides purple, sugilite can be light brownish-yellow, light pink, reddish-violet, or colorless. Sugilite’s purple shades generally have bluer undertones than stichtite. 

charoite vs stichtite gemstonePictured above: Charoite

Stichtite vs. Charoite

“Charoite” refers to a mineral and a rock largely composed of that mineral, but only the rock is used as a gemstone. The gem is set apart by its distinct swirl pattern incorporating white and black, along with its chatoyancy, two traits stichtite lacks. 

Overall, you can distinguish stichtite from each of these gems by hardness. On the Mohs mineral hardness scale, stichtite is at a low 1.5-2.5. Meanwhile, charoite ranks 5-6, sugilite ranks 5.5-6, and purpurite ranks 4-4.5.

History

Stichtite was first officially discovered in 1910 at the former mining locality of Dundas in Tasmania, Australia. Dundas was a significant mining town historically, but it has since become a ghost town, only inhabited by one couple as of 2017. The area is now part of Zeehan. 

Former chief chemist of Mount Lyell Mining and Railway Company A.S. Wesley is credited with making the initial stichtite discovery. The first description, however, came from Tasmanian mineralogist William Frederick Petterd, followed by Wesley’s analysis in 1910. 

Wesley named the new mineral after the manager of the Mount Lyell mine, Robert Carl Sticht. Sticht was an American metallurgist famous for developing pyritic copper ore smelting and helping turn the Tasmanian mining site into a self-sustaining area in Queenstown. The Economist even nominated the Mount Lyell mine as the best-managed mine in Australasia.

Additional analyses of the mineral came from German chemist Laura Hezner in 1912 — where she mistakenly called it chrom-brugnatellite — and American geologist William Frederick Foshag in 1920. 

Tasmania was the only known source of stichtite until specimens were found in Barberton, Ohio, USA, described by American geologist Alfred Lewis Hall in 1922. Another occurrence in Scotland showed up soon after, described by English geologist Herbert Harold Read and B.E. Dixon in 1933.

Stichtite Formation & Sources

More often than not, stichtite forms as stichtite in serpentine rather than on its own.

The formation process starts when igneous rocks undergo metamorphism, changing into metamorphic serpentinite. Chromite minerals inside the rock become altered into stichtite. You can also find stichtite in igneous rocks, though.

Stichtite Price & Value

Good news for buyers: stichtite is an affordable gem, especially at wholesale sites like Gem Rock Auctions where stichtite is almost always under $1 per carat. 

Stichtite cabochons range from $22 to $180, or around $0.40-$0.90 per carat. 

Rough stichtite specimens go for $10 to $30, or roughly $0.08-$0.40 per carat. Rough serpentine stichtite ranges from $15 to $190, or around $0.04-$1.15 per carat. 

Stichtite jewelry prices range more broadly, with pendants going for around $10 to $125 and rings ranging from $15 to $180.

Stichtite Care and Maintenance

Stichtite is an incredibly soft stone, so it’s crucial to be gentle while handling it. We recommend protective settings for any stichtite jewelry. 

You can carefully clean it with a soft toothbrush or cloth, warm water, and mild soap. Keep it away from mechanical cleaning systems, bleach, and any acids. It will dissolve in acids. 

Store separately from other gems to avoid scratches.
